Author: Fadiman, Anne
Anne Fadiman is the author of "The Spirit Catches You" and "You Fall Down", winner of a National Book Critics Circle Award, an L.A. Times Book Prize, and a Salon Book Award. She is also the author of two essay collections, "At Large and ""At Small" and "Ex Libris", and the editor of "Rereadings: Seventeen Writers Revisit Books They Love". Her essays and articles have appeared in "Harper's, The New Yorker", and "The New York Times", among other publications. She is the Francis Writer-in-Residence at Yale.
